Skyblivion, the ambitious fan-driven recreation of The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ion using Skyrim's engine, is progressing steadily toward its projected 2025 debut.
Developers reaffirmed this timeline during a recent update livestream, displaying completed work from their massive volunteer effort. This passion project represents years of dedication from its creators, essentially delivering a professional-grade modding achievement.






This project goes beyond simple recreation - the development team is implementing thoughtful improvements throughout Cyrodiil. Enhancements include making unique items truly distinctive and upgrading boss encounters (with Mannimarco specifically mentioned). During their stream, the team demonstrated their impressive reimagining of the surreal "A Brush with Death" quest's painted world environment.
The project's timing coincides with persistent rumors about an official Oblivion remake. Earlier this year, leaked details suggested potential combat system overhauls and other upgrades, though Microsoft and Bethesda have remained silent on the matter. References to an Oblivion remaster previously appeared in legal documents during Microsoft's acquisition proceedings, alongside other unconfirmed projects like a Fallout 3 remaster.
Should Bethesda pursue an official remake, this extensive fan project might face challenges similar to those encountered by Fallout London shortly before its planned release. While Bethesda has historically supported modding communities across its games, including Starfield, the commercial implications of a professional remake could create complications for this long-developing passion project.
